Output 512fa2685118b21744f3f803cb84051ca5a543c0c9b49f1d94528dea5d81748a:1

value
1724568
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a4c6a3a17dd66e6d05fcbf99cb6486c62cddff67 OP_EQUAL
address
3GiGhhLiHz7ZiRqxkDreEJExAJddnK6yKf
transaction
512fa2685118b21744f3f803cb84051ca5a543c0c9b49f1d94528dea5d81748a
spent
true